Skip to main content

K Thedon's definitions

suckles

to be horrible or horrendous at something. comes from sucking and to suck.
eg. you see him play? he's fucking suckles.

eg2. good job suckles, you really blew that one.
by K Thedon July 6, 2007
mugGet the suckles mug.

Share this definition

Sign in to vote

We'll email you a link to sign in instantly.

Or

Check your email

We sent a link to

Open your email